I am working with a client in the West Midlands who are looking for an experienced Oracle Fusion Security Consultant. Experience of Auditing within an Oracle implementation: Experience of managing, supporting, and enhancing ERP security Experience of remediating security models On the job, mentoring support staff Production of documentation for processes etc. Excellent written and verbal communication Additional information/ criteriaIT General Controls - Manage/ undertake a review, identify weaknesses, and lead the remediation or mitigation of Risks/ Issues. Joiners / Movers / Leavers Process - on-boarding / off-boarding with a form combined with a ticketing / change management system. Exception access can be done by exceptional approval / firefighting account management. Critical Security Configurations are set up correctly (Password Setting, Security Setting, etc). Auditing is turned on and logs are monitored, and actions managed by the appropriate owner. Set-up a process for regular user access reviews is undertaken regularly. Change management process - defined process, list of changes (weak in Oracle, various auditors have various approaches) and complete approval and documentation of changes. 2. Automated Business Controls / Configurable Controls / Process Controls Review and support business move to best practice. 3. Segregation of Duties and Sensitive Access Support the implementation of a set of SoD policies which are configured, automated, monitored and enabled by a tool and demonstrate actions on exceptions reported. All rationale is documented and audited. Manage the remediation of SOD issues/ Risks in conjunction with 3rd Party Specialist.
